Jarrett Bay Insider (JBI) is the evolution of the company’s Carolina Flare Insider vlog series documenting the incredible craftsmanship that goes into the construction of our world-class custom sportfish boats. JBI adds new content on the innovations and expertise also applied to the repair and refit of recreational and commercial craft up to 300-tons in our 175-acre full-service facility in Beaufort North Carolina; as well as notable stories about our humble history and our amazing family of boat owners, crew and craftsmen.

Big Iron: Installing Power on Jarrett Bay Hull 68
Hull 68 takes major steps forward as the team installs the “big iron,” including twin 2600hp engines, gyro stabilizers, and generators using the indoor bridge crane to precisely position each component. A Look Inside Hull 68 and Major Service Yard Projects at Jarrett Bay
Check in on what’s happening around the Jarrett Bay yard during a busy spring season. Hull 68 is taking shape with forward interior bulkheads, structural tabbing, anchor locker fairing, and a carbon fiber and fiberglass-infused cabin structure. Plus, a look at service projects including repowers, teak upgrades, and custom modifications across vessels of varying sizes & class.
